Position Overview:
Provides Medical Nutrition Therapy (MNT) and/or Diabetes Self-management Education/Training (DSMT). Exercises sound judgment and developed clinical skills to implement the patient's plan of care based on the diagnosis in a timely manner. Gains confidence and cooperation from the patient, their family/support group, and other healthcare providers through competent patient assessment, attentive monitoring and care, and effective communication. Adheres to all local/state/federal regulations, codes, policies, and procedures to ensure privacy and safety while delivering optimal patient care.
***Certified Diabetes Education Specialist and Spanish speaking highly preferred.
**Job Description** :
EDUCATION:
Completion of an accredited degree program and a supervised practice program accredited by the Accreditation Council for Education in Nutrition and Dietetics prior to start date
CERTIFICATION & LICENSURE:
+ RD-Registered Dietitian/RDN-Registered Dietitian Nutritionist provided prior to start date
+ Or, if eligible to sit for the registration examination for dietitians, must pass within 90 days of hire.
TYPICAL EXPERIENCE:
2 years recent relevant experience
